Domino’s hiring at Katy supply chain center

For anyone looking to make some extra dough, Domino’s has jobs to fill.

Domino’s supply chain center is located at 900 Igloo Road in Katy. The company is looking to fill production, warehouse and maintenance positions. At the 59,000-square-foot building, employees produce fresh pizza dough for more than 300 of its restaurants throughout the region.

“The continued growth of Domino’s in the U.S. has created a demand for even more supply chain production,” said John Peoples, Domino’s supply chain center director in Texas, in a news release. “Because of that, we are looking for additional team members to help Domino’s stores around the region provide great-tasting pizza to customers this holiday season.”

At the supply chain center, a “variety of automated technology, including ingredient batching, mixing and portioning, weight adjustment, and tray stacking, which helps produce 20,000 trays of dough balls each day.”
